加入收藏 | 设为首页 | 会员中心 | 我要投稿 湖南网 (https://www.hunanwang.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 编程 > 正文

PHP自界说函数实现assign()数组分派到模板及extract()变量分派到

发布时间:2021-05-26 00:02:26 所属栏目:编程 来源:网络整理
导读:本篇章节讲授PHP自界说函数实现assign()数组分派到模板及extract()变量分派到模板成果。供各人参考研究详细如下: 这里模仿tp框架模板变量分派与赋值操纵。 extract($arr); //extract 的浸染:从数组中将变量导入到当前的标记表,键做变量,值做值

本篇章节讲授PHP自界说函数实现assign()数组分派到模板及extract()变量分派到模板成果。分享给各人供各人参考,详细如下:

这里模仿tp框架模板变量分派与赋值操纵。

extract($arr); //extract 的浸染:从数组中将变量导入到当前的标记表,键做变量,值做值! compact(); // — 成立一个数组,包罗变量名和它们的值

array["$key"] = $val; }else{ $this->array["$key"] = compact($val); } } public function display($tpl){ $this->assign($this->key,$this->val); extract($this->array); if(file_exists($tpl)){ //模板存在就加载文件。 include $tpl; } } } class indexcontroller extends base{ public function index(){ $arr = array('a'=>'aaaaaaa','b'=>array('a'=>'222221','b'=>'22222','c'=>'3333'),'c'=>'ccccccc','d'=>'dddddd','e'=>'eeeee'); $str = '我是字符串'; $this->assign('arr',$arr); $this->assign('str',$str); $this->display('index.html'); } } $base = new base; $base->index();

更多关于PHP相干内容感乐趣的读者可查察本站专题:《》、《》、《》、《》、《》、《》及《》

但愿本文所述对各人PHP措施计划有所辅佐。

(编辑:湖南网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    热点阅读